Skip to content

Conversation

@sfmiller1
Copy link
Contributor

No description provided.

@CLAassistant
Copy link

CLA assistant check
Thank you for your submission! We really appreciate it. Like many open source projects, we ask that you sign our Contributor License Agreement before we can accept your contribution.
You have signed the CLA already but the status is still pending? Let us recheck it.

@claude
Copy link

claude bot commented Aug 12, 2025

Claude finished @sfmiller1's task —— View job


PR Review: Delete Gemini Letter of Attestation

Review Checklist:

  • Analyze the deleted file and its context
  • Check for references to the deleted file in the repository
  • Verify if any documentation or indexes need updating
  • Assess potential security or compliance implications
  • Provide comprehensive review feedback

🔍 Review Findings

Code Quality & Best Practices:

  • ✅ Clean deletion - only the PDF file was removed without affecting other files
  • ✅ Commit message is clear and descriptive

Critical Issue Found:

  • Broken Reference: The README.md file still contains a reference to the deleted PDF file at README.md:647
  • The Wallet Reviews section shows: [🔖](reviews/2025-08-gemini-letterofattestation.pdf) which will result in a broken link

Security Concerns:

  • ✅ No security issues with the deletion itself
  • ✅ No sensitive information exposed in the commit

Recommendations:

  1. Fix broken reference: Update or remove the table row in README.md that references the deleted file
  2. Consider rationale: The PR description is empty - consider adding context for why this file is being removed

Required Action:
The README.md file must be updated to remove the broken reference before this PR can be merged. The Gemini Smart Wallet entry in the Wallet Reviews table (line ~647) should either be:

  • Completely removed if the review is no longer valid, OR
  • Updated with a different document if there's a replacement

@claude
Copy link

claude bot commented Aug 12, 2025

Claude finished @sfmiller1's task —— View job


PR Review: Delete Gemini Letter of Attestation

Review Checklist:

  • Analyze the current state after latest changes
  • Check if broken reference issue was resolved
  • Review code quality and best practices
  • Check for potential bugs or issues
  • Assess performance considerations
  • Evaluate security concerns
  • Check test coverage impact
  • Provide comprehensive feedback

🔍 Updated Review Analysis

✅ Issue Resolution:
The broken reference issue from my previous review has been properly resolved. The README.md file has been updated to remove the entire table row for "Gemini Smart Wallet, Access Manager, and Attestation Signer" that was referencing the deleted PDF file.

📋 Comprehensive Review Feedback

Code Quality & Best Practices:

  • Clean implementation: Both the file deletion and README update are handled correctly
  • Consistent formatting: The table structure remains properly formatted after row removal
  • Atomic changes: The PR appropriately combines the file deletion with the reference removal
  • No orphaned references: Confirmed no other references to the deleted file exist in the repository

Potential Bugs or Issues:

  • No broken links: All table references now point to existing files
  • Table integrity: The Wallet Reviews table maintains proper markdown formatting
  • No syntax errors: README.md remains valid markdown

Performance Considerations:

  • Repository size: Removing the PDF file reduces repository size (positive impact)
  • No performance implications: Documentation changes have no runtime performance impact

Security Concerns:

  • No security issues: File deletion and documentation update pose no security risks
  • No sensitive data exposure: No credentials or sensitive information revealed in changes
  • Clean commit history: Changes are transparent and properly documented

Test Coverage:

  • No test impact: This is a documentation/file management change that doesn't affect test coverage
  • Documentation consistency: README remains accurate after the changes

🎯 Final Assessment

Status: ✅ READY TO MERGE

This PR successfully:

  1. Removes the specified PDF file cleanly
  2. Updates documentation to prevent broken references
  3. Maintains repository integrity and formatting standards
  4. Follows proper git practices with clear, descriptive commits

Recommendations:

  • Consider adding a brief description to the PR explaining the reason for removal (though not required for approval)
  • The changes align with repository guidelines and best practices

Overall Quality: Excellent - This is a well-executed cleanup PR that properly handles both file deletion and reference management.

@maryeobrien maryeobrien merged commit 43282f3 into master Aug 12, 2025
2 checks passed
@maryeobrien maryeobrien deleted the delete-gemini-loa branch August 12, 2025 19: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ants